vaccinations of citizens, the Council of Europe (CoE) passed a decree
Wednesday prohibiting compulsory COVID-19 vaccinations.
Resolution 2361 of 2021 )orders governments to ensure "that citizens are
informed that the vaccination is NOT mandatory and that no one is politically,
socially, or otherwise pressured to get themselves vaccinated, if they do not wish
to do so themselves."
The CoE, which is the European Union's leading human rights organization and
the governing body of the European Court of Human Rights, also instructed
member states to "ensure that no one is discriminated against for not having
been vaccinated…."
With respect to COVID-19 vaccination for children, the CoE demanded "that the
wishes of children are duly taken into account in accordance with their age and
maturity."
